    can anyone give us a walkthrough on how to take off the injectors to replace the O rings?

    First depressurise fuel system by removing fuel pump fuse and crank/start motor for 30 secs.
    Disconnect bateery negative terminal
    unplug injector looms from injectors
    Remove fuel line hose from ends of the rail. unbolt the 4 bolts holding rail down.
    Rail should now be able to be removed. Some wiggling may be necessary as they can be stuck sometimes
    removing retaining clips holding injectors to rail and remove injectors. Renew orings 14mm and filters pintles or whatever your doing
    Spray a little crc on orings and reinstall. installation is basically reverse of removal process

    1. Depressurise fuel system - remove fuel pump fuse and start car until it stalls. Crank it two or three times more after its stalled to ensure there's no pressure in the fuel lines - IMPORTANT

    2. Remove fuel pressure regulator - disconnect vacumm hose, fuel line and un-bolt regulator from fuel rail. May have to replace rubber O-ring on regulator if damaged. Pulls up out of the fuel rail.

    3. Remove fuel line to the fuel rail. (right side of rail looking from the front of the car). Use two spanners to unbolt this. VERY IMPORTANT. Not doing this can damage the fuel rail. Use one spanner to support the rail and the other to remove the fuel line connection.

    4. Remove electrical connections to fuel injectors. Use a flat head screwdriver to carefully remove the clip holding the connections in. Be careful not to loose them.

    5. Remove ignition lead support brackets from rail. May also have to remove the two vacumm lines running to the throttle body because they can get in the way.

    6. Unbolt the fuel rail from the engine and carefully remove it from the engine. Injectors should come with the fuel rail, if not just carefully pull the injectors that remain from their housings.

    7. Replace O-rings on injectors and just follow the same procedure in the reverse order.
